Quick Facts about Knox county, Illinois

Here are some quick facts about Knox county, Illinois:

  • County Seat: Galesburg
  • Founded: 1825
  • Area: Approximately 720 square miles
  • Population: Around 50,000
  • Geography: Located in the western part of Illinois.
  • Economy: Historically tied to agriculture and manufacturing.
  • Notable City: Galesburg is the largest city and serves as the county seat.
  • Education: Home to Knox College and local school districts.
  • Recreation: Offers parks, cultural events, and access to outdoor activities.
  • Notable Landmarks: Galesburg’s historic districts and the birthplace of poet Carl Sandburg contribute to the county’s character.

How many states have Knox County?

  • There are nine counties named Knox County in the United States, all named after Brigadier General Henry Knox who would later serve as the first Secretary of War: Knox County, Illinois. Knox County, Indiana. Knox County, Kentucky.
